Sisters living at the Mother House and Ross Hall celebrated their 2021 Jubilee on Saturday, Aug. 7, 2021. Jubilarians celebrated Mass and attended a special lunch with invited guests. Below are photos of the Ross Hall and Mother House Sisters who were honored—it was a beautiful day for pictures.
We give thanks to our Jubilarians, who have lived out the words given to us by Mother Xavier: “Sisters, always look forward, never look back . . . meet the challenges of your day, work for global peace, hear the cry of the poor, the young, the aged, the sick, and above all, the call to personal holiness.”
